Police are investigating a shooting in southeast Baltimore that left a 61-year-old man hospitalized on Thursday, officials said.

Officers responded to investigate a reported shooting at the 400 block of North Montford Street on June 4 around 7:53 p.m.

Once there, police said they located the 61-year-old male victim suffering from a gunshot wound to the upper body.

The man was transported to a nearby hospital and is reported to be in stable condition.

Detectives are investigating and urge anyone with information to contact them at 410-396-2422.
